Output df2721419a7eb21d6fbf0bf87b3ac1e03a40d24bb901bfd63db0a976ebc7228c:0

value
1000334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b38fa06b25c4e97a6a3cf1db81025c03790b471 OP_EQUAL
address
3QbMnW2UKJ4Ze2gawaqwa7aofPK26x63de
transaction
df2721419a7eb21d6fbf0bf87b3ac1e03a40d24bb901bfd63db0a976ebc7228c
confirmations
350620
spent
true